Nanci Griffith

A highly-respected, Grammy-winning songwriter who describes her sound as 'folkabilly', Nanci Griffith's fragile voice and wry, warm way with lyrics made her one of the great female country-folk troubadours of the '80s and '90s. Born July 6, 1953 in Seguin, Texas, USA to beatnik, hippy parents, she started performing at the age of 14 when an act cancelled at a club in Austin run by a family friend and she took the stage instead.
